Science

  • The child has learned about different types of rocks and minerals while mining for resources in Minecraft.
  • They have learned about the water cycle by observing how water behaves in the game, such as evaporating and raining.
  • The child has gained an understanding of basic electrical circuits by building Redstone contraptions in Minecraft.
  • They have learned about animals and their habitats by exploring the various biomes in the game.

For continued development, encourage your child to research more about the scientific concepts they encounter in Minecraft. They can read books or watch videos about rocks and minerals, the water cycle, electricity, and different animal habitats. They can also try experimenting with these concepts in real life, such as conducting simple science experiments related to the topics they have learned in the game.
